The most popular question I get asked about dash cameras is how to wire up a dash camera easily, especially if you want to hardwire it so it can use the motion detection features or battery monitoring.

Hatch vehicles are the hardest to do correctly and I have seen some terrible installations over the years so I thought I would do a guide for all of you out there in video land.

Hopefully this either helps you install the camera yourself or if you are unsure what's involved it gives you a bit of insight!

Camera used is the Thinkware F770 :

There are tonnes of great cameras on the market though and most install the same.

Tools required for installation:
- socket set
- non-marring pry bar
- soldering iron and solder
- cable ties
- tesa tape
- soapy water
- screwdriver (used for most vehicles not this one)

Very good video but two cautions if someone is doing this themselves. First, always make sure the front to rear cable is routed behind any airbag unit when installing the cable. If the cable is in front of the airbag unit it may not deploy correctly and increase the risk of injury in an accident. Second, some high end car audio systems have a pin code. If the power is removed from the audio system by unplugging it, you will need the pin code to reactivate the system when you plug it back in. Make sure you know the pin code before starting the dash cam installation.

One tip for joining & soldering wires, stagger the joins. Give 3 to 4 mm ( about 1/4 inch) between joints. This is to prevent accidental shorts between the joints.
